Rafael Pots the River; Ding Over Two Million
Level 2
: Blinds 4,000/6,000, 6,000 ante
Over in the pro world, there were around 600,000 in the middle on a 2♥4♣J♥K♣Q♦ board when Dirk Gerritse had checked from the small blind and Lautaro Guerra also knuckled the table out of the big blind.
Sean Rafael had then potted it from the cutoff, which after some tanking, earned two folds from his opponents.
On the other side of the room in invitee land, Kirk Steele opened the button to 15,000 and Biao Ding called in the small blind. David Nicholson also came along in the big blind.
They all checked the 5♠8♥2♠ flop to the 8♣ turn, where when it got to Nicholson, he bet 30,000. That was enough to earn the pot as both Steele and folded.
Ding won't mind too much, though, as he is up to around 2,200,000 in the early stages.
